4.3.8 Pen Parameters Set Up Group

Introduction
The functions in this group are used to configure the pen(s). The procedure for configuring each pen is the
same. For a 2-pen recorder, the desired input channel is displayed on the left side of the operator interface.
Press FUNC key to select channel.
Pen group prompts
Table 4-6 lists all the function prompts in the pen set up group.
Press the SET UP key until "PEN" appears in the lower display.
Press FUNC key to display parameters.

Parameter
Definition
PEN INPUT—What do you want the pen to record?
INPUT—Records the input for given channel.
REMOTE SWITCH 1 EVENT—Records the digital input
event for given channel. (Event toggles pen between
90 % and 95 % on chart.)
REMOTE SWITCH 2 EVENT—Records the digital input
event for given channel. (Event toggles pen between
80 % and 85 % on chart.)
OUTPUT—Records the output for the channel.
SETPOINT—Records setpoint for given channel.
*Only selectable if hardware supports outputs and
function prompt "CONTRL" in Control group is set to
"ENAB" (enabled).
CHART HIGH RANGE VALUE—Enter a value that
corresponds with the chart high range value for
the pen. (This is the value that prints at the outer edge of
the chart. If you had a range of 0 °C to –400 °C, –400
would be the chart high range value.)
CHART RANGE LOW VALUE—Enter a value that
corresponds with the chart low range value for the
pen.
